This Grade 3 worksheet introduces fractions on a number line using CCSS 3.NF.2. Students partition 0 to 1 into halves, thirds, fourths, and sixths, then identify each labeled tick as a unit fraction. Spot-the-mistake, fill-in, and true or false questions help Grade 3 learners build confident vocabulary around partitioning, equal parts, numerator, denominator, and unit fractions before plotting more advanced points on the number line.

★ Part A: Fix the Sentence
Each sentence has an error. Rewrite it correctly on the line.
1) Fix the sentence:
A number line from 0 to 1 cut into 4 equal parts shows thirds in Grade 3.
Rewrite: A number line from 0 to 1 cut into 4 equal parts shows fourths in Grade 3.
2) Fix the sentence:
The first tick after 0 on a line split into 6 equal parts is 1/3 in Grade 3.
Rewrite: The first tick after 0 on a line split into 6 equal parts is 1/6 in Grade 3.
3) Fix the sentence:
In Grade 3, cutting 0 to 1 into 2 equal parts gives fourths on the number line.
Rewrite: In Grade 3, cutting 0 to 1 into 2 equal parts gives halves on the number line.
